15 NYC kids are hospitalized with mysterious illness possibly tied to COVID-19
Posted on 5/5/20 at 8:25 pm
Posted on 5/5/20 at 8:25 pm
quote:
NEW YORK — Fifteen children, many of whom had the coronavirus, have recently been hospitalized in New York City with a mysterious syndrome that doctors do not yet fully understand but that has also been reported in several European countries, health officials announced Monday night.
Many of the children, ages 2 to 15, have shown symptoms associated with toxic shock or Kawasaki disease, a rare illness in children that involves inflammation of the blood vessels, including coronary arteries, the city’s health department said.
None of the New York City patients with the syndrome have died, according to a bulletin from the health department, which describes the illness as a “multisystem inflammatory syndrome potentially associated with COVID-19.”
The syndrome has received growing attention in recent weeks as cases began appearing in European countries hit hard by the coronavirus.
“There are some recent rare descriptions of children in some European countries that have had this inflammatory syndrome, which is similar to the Kawasaki syndrome, but it seems to be very rare,” Dr. Maria Van Kerkhove, a World Health Organization scientist, said at a news briefing last week.

Kawasaki‘s gives young people nasty nasty looking coronaries. Most people under 40 have very smooth coronaries, like a water hose. Those with Kawasaki‘s are always enlarged and bulbous looking, lumpy and bumpy, prone to thrombus.
Kawasaki’s disease is an auto immune disorder, but is largely genetic.

quote:
Kawasaki disease itself is often preceded by a respiratory or gastrointestinal illness," Segal, who works in Child Neurology at Stanford Children's Hospital, said. "This has been known about Kawasaki disease for quite some time. No one completely understands it, but the model suggests it's triggered by an infection in a sort of immune dysregulation."
Segal doesn't believe they have seen any other cases of Kawasaki associated with coronavirus at his hospital and he thinks that if this is a complication associated with the coronavirus that is most likely uncommon
"I don't, though, think we are going to see a wave of these cases," Segal said. "This isn't something that families, even if they have coronavirus really need to worry about, based on what we know so far."
